1. 程式人生 > >linux系統安裝Anaconda環境及配置

linux系統安裝Anaconda環境及配置

目錄

1.安裝anaconda

Linux環境下安裝Anaconda可以根據自己想要的Python版本號到Anaconda的官方網站下載相應系統下相應版本的Anaconda安裝包。

官方網站:出門左拐百度Anaconda官網即可;

下載完畢,把包拷貝到Linux的資料夾下,執行命令,進行安裝即可。

bash  Anaconda2-5.2.0-Linux-x86_64.sh

注:過程中會讓你選擇是安裝在預設目錄下還是安裝在指定的目錄下,根據需要進行更改即可。

安裝好後配置python的環境:

把python的安裝目錄$PYTHONPATH新增到系統配置檔案/etc/profile中(或者~profile中);

在檔案的末尾追加即可:

PYTHONPATH=////////:$PYTHONPATH

然後儲存執行source /etc/profile使其生效。

2.解除安裝anaconda

2.1刪除anaconda在Linux檔案系統下的安裝目錄檔案,命令:

rm -rf anacondadir

2.2清理.bashrc中的anaconda安裝目錄配置資訊

在根目錄下或者去/etc/profile中更改:

sudo vim ~/.bashrc或者sudo vim /etc/profile

在檔案中對之前的anaconda目錄配置添加註釋符號:

#export PATH=/home/lq/anaconda3/bin:$PATH或者刪除

是修改後的檔案生效,執行命令

source ~/.bashrc  或者source /etc/profile

關閉終端,然後重啟一個新的終端,這一步很重要??不然在原終端上還是繫結著anaconda;

3.編譯第三方的演算法包

Qusetions:

但是在驗證python環境的時候出現以下問題:

>>> import matplotlib.pyplot as plt
Traceback (most recent call last):
  File "<pyshell#4>", line 1, in <module>
    import matplotlib.pyplot as plt
  File "C:\Python27\Lib\site-packages\matplotlib\pyplot.py", line 29, in <module>
    from matplotlib.figure import Figure, figaspect......

經百度發現以下解決方法:

把路徑如:C:\Python27\Lib\site-packages\scipy\lib中的six.py six.pyc six.pyo三個檔案拷貝到C:\Python27\Lib\site-packages目錄下。

可以解決啦!